Quick heads-up on Pinwheel UI versioning: we cut a minor release every sprint, and anything touching component props needs a changeset file in the PR. No changeset, no merge — the bot will nag you. Majors are rare and go through the design council first. The full policy, with examples of what counts as breaking, lives on the internal page below.

wiki page, bahip-yahip: https://grafana.qirvanlabs.corp/browse/display/projects/cc3a1b9dbfc9

Action item from the Marchwell outage: replace the homegrown job queue (`tinyq`) with Conveyor before next quarter. New folks, context: tinyq stores jobs in a single table with polling workers, and under the outage load it thundering-herded the database. Conveyor gives us leases, visibility timeouts, and real backoff. Migration runs dual-write for two weeks so we can compare drop rates. Initial Conveyor settings, matched to tinyq's observed throughput, are as follows.

limits module of hahog-kajeg:
RATE_LIMITS = {
    "zorael": 1,
    "druwyn": 2,
    "holix": 5,
    "oliwyn": 5,
}

## SQL Linting

All SQL files at Bramblegate must pass `sqlcheck` before merge. Rules enforce uppercase keywords, explicit column lists (no `SELECT *`), and snake_case identifiers. The linter validates schema references against a live shadow database, so it needs network access during CI and local runs. Before your first run, configure the linter's schema probe with the connection string below.

primary connection of fajog-bageg = clickhouse://tamion_svc:0nS8bDSETpHjj2@db-cbc5.nelvrocorp.example:5432/nordor

Restricted to heads of department. Following the mid-year review, the marketing budget for the Lanthorne product line is reduced by 22%, effective next quarter. Sponsorships and print campaigns are cut entirely; digital spend is trimmed by 10%. The Corvane rebrand project is paused, not cancelled. Department heads should resubmit campaign plans reflecting the new envelope within two weeks. Agency notifications are handled centrally — do not contact vendors directly. The confidential rationale tied to broader business plans follows below.

confidential, kahog-bawif: The northern region missed its Pramir quota by 20.0 percent last quarter. Casaxek Freight plans to lower the Fraion list price by 41.5 percent in December. The finance team signed off on a budget of $236.4 million for Project Druius. The renewal with Fenysix Partners closes at $91.3 million a year, 2.1 percent below the last contract.